Abstract

A miniature fluid control device includes a piezoelectric actuator and a housing. The piezoelectric actuator comprises a suspension plate, an outer frame, at least one bracket and a piezoelectric ceramic plate. The piezoelectric ceramic plate is attached on a first surface of the suspension plate and has a length not larger than that of the suspension plate. The housing includes a gas collecting plate and a base. The gas collecting plate is a frame body with a sidewall and comprises a plurality of perforations. The base seals a bottom of the piezoelectric actuator and has a central aperture corresponding to the middle portion of the suspension plate. When the voltage is applied to the piezoelectric actuator, the suspension plate is permitted to undergo the curvy vibration, the fluid is transferred from the central aperture of the base to the gas-collecting chamber, and exited from the perforations.
